How to prepare for a job interview at Niyaa People Ltd

Know Your Craft

Brush up on your painting techniques and be ready to discuss your experience with different materials and finishes. Be prepared to showcase your portfolio or examples of your work, as this will demonstrate your skills and attention to detail.

Research the Company

Familiarise yourself with the social housing contractor's projects and values. Understanding their reputation in the sector will help you tailor your answers and show that you're genuinely interested in being part of their team.

Prepare for Practical Questions

Expect questions about how you handle specific challenges on the job, such as working in occupied homes or meeting tight deadlines. Think of examples from your past experiences that highlight your problem-solving skills and adaptability.

Dress the Part

While it’s a practical job, showing up in clean, professional attire can make a great first impression. It shows that you take the interview seriously and respect the opportunity to join a reputable contractor.
